The HARD team is really taking it's summer fest to the next level. Last year, more than 30,000 fans attended the Los Angeles event, which featured Skrillex , Chromeo , Duck Sauce and Boys Noize amonst others. But this year, following the success of the first Holy Ship!, HARD will be a two day festival experience. The event will again be held in the Los Angeles State Historic Park, but now with an expanded four stages and more than 60 artists. $99 two-day passes go on sale Saturday at Hardfest.com . If [...]

Unfortunately, what was supposed to be HBO's Entourage replacement only lasted two seasons. The dropping of the axe on How To Make It In America didn't come as a surprise to most, as the TV program was mainly famous for starring Kid Cudi. But while the show, which followed two friends (Ben Epstein and Cam Calderon) trying to succeed in New York's competitive fashion scene, was far from perfect, its soundtrack was quite impressive.
